Katy's Humble Beginnings - A Look at its Story
The story of Katy, Texas, actually starts a long time ago, with its roots deep in the rich land. The area around Buffalo Bayou, which begins near Katy, and its smaller streams, made this spot and other nearby places very good for growing rice. Early Katy - A Diamond in the Making, Not Quite Naked Yet
Back in the late 1800s, this city really got its start because of rice farming. The city was founded on rice farming in the late 1800s. That history is still a part of what Katy is today.
